I want to create some examples for my jazz students, and I need to enter pitches into a measure without regard to rhythm. In other works, whole note, whole note, quarter note head, whole note, etc. The note heads would be "graphic" elements only. Is there a way to do this so that Finale does not try to interpret any rhythmic values to the note heads I place?
A related question...is there an easy way to enter quarter note heads only (i.e. no stems), or must I go back after the fact and remove stems?
Thanks in advance!
Create a Staff Style, where under Items to Display you have unchecked "Stems". When you enter the pitches, enter them all as quarter notes, so that they will all space evenly. If you need a whole note head rather than a half note head (small difference), enter everything as quarter notes anyway, and change the ones you need to with the Special Tool to whole note heads. This will save you from having to respace the measure manually, which I always find to be a pain.
David Bailey's method will allow you to put noteheads literally anywhere, but you probably want them on the lines and spaces. My method will space them evenly automatically as well, which will save you time if you have a lot to do.
